What Is Laravel CRM Development?

Laravel CRM development involves creating a customer relationship management application using the Laravel framework. The CRM can be built from the ground up or developed by extending an existing Laravel application.

A Laravel CRM may include lead management, contact management, sales pipelines, customer profiles, task management, reminders, communication records, quotations, invoices, reports, dashboards, role-based access control, notifications, workflow automation, APIs, and third-party integrations.

The exact CRM architecture depends on the organization's business model. A small sales team may require a straightforward lead and follow-up system, while an enterprise organization may need multiple teams, territories, approval workflows, complex permissions, integrations, audit trails, advanced reporting, and large-scale data management.

Laravel CRM Multi-Tenant Development

For SaaS CRM businesses, multi-tenancy can allow multiple organizations to use the same application while maintaining appropriate separation between their data and configurations.

Multi-tenant architecture should be planned carefully because tenant isolation, authentication, authorization, database design, configuration, billing, reporting, and background processing all need to operate correctly within the selected architecture.

Laravel CRM Integration With ERP Systems

CRM and ERP systems often contain related but different business information. Integration can allow appropriate customer, order, product, invoice, inventory, or account information to move between systems.

Integration architecture should define which system acts as the source of truth for each data type and how conflicts, synchronization failures, authentication, retries, and error handling are managed.

How Much Does Laravel CRM Development Cost?

The cost of Laravel CRM development depends on the scope and complexity of the CRM rather than simply the number of pages or screens.

Important cost factors include the number of modules, user roles, workflow complexity, database requirements, reporting requirements, integrations, API functionality, automation, security requirements, responsive interface requirements, data migration, testing, deployment, and ongoing maintenance.

A basic lead management CRM will require considerably less development than an enterprise CRM with multi-team permissions, advanced reporting, ERP integration, automation, mobile interfaces, and large-scale data processing.

For this reason, professional CRM development estimates should be based on functional and technical requirements rather than a generic fixed price.
